Download Solution PDFA merchant sells 60 metre of cloth and gains selling price of 15 metre. Find the gain percent (rounded off to 1 decimal place).

Download Solution PDFGiven:
Length of cloth sold = 60 metres.
Profit = Selling price of 15 metres of cloth.
Formula Used:
Gain Percent = (Profit / Cost Price) × 100
Cost Price (C.P.) = Selling Price (S.P.) of 60 metres - Profit.
Calculation:
Let the Selling Price (S.P.) of 1 metre of cloth = ₹1.
⇒ S.P. of 60 metres = 60 × ₹1 = ₹60.
Profit = Selling Price of 15 metres = 15 × ₹1 = ₹15.
Cost Price (C.P.) = S.P. of 60 metres - Profit
⇒ C.P. = ₹60 - ₹15 = ₹45.
Gain Percent = (Profit / C.P.) × 100
⇒ Gain Percent = (15 / 45) × 100
⇒ Gain Percent = 0.333 × 100
⇒ Gain Percent = 33.3%
The gain percent is 33.3%.
